From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p2 ([2001:41d0:2:4a6f::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ms0.migadu.com with LMTPS id COjVAuWugWGXCgAAgWs5BA (envelope-from ) for ; Tue, 02 Nov 2021 22:34:29 +0100 Received: from aspmx1.migadu.com ([2001:41d0:2:4a6f::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p2 with LMTPS id GFUhOuSugWFJEQAAB5/wlQ (envelope-from ) for ; Tue, 02 Nov 2021 21:34:28 +0000 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id B1040F93E for ; Tue, 2 Nov 2021 22:34:28 +0100 (CET) Received: from localhost ([::1]:47144 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1mi1QJ-0002NN-Sc for larch@yhetil.org; Tue, 02 Nov 2021 17:34:27 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]:35916)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1mhbMm-0002pE-Tr for bug-guix@gnu.org; Mon, 01 Nov 2021 13:45:04 -0400 Received: from debbugs.gnu.org ([209.51.188.43]:52723)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1mhbMk-0007c5-PK for bug-guix@gnu.org; Mon, 01 Nov 2021 13:45:04 -0400 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1mhbMk-0001Bk-J9 for bug-guix@gnu.org; Mon, 01 Nov 2021 13:45:02 -0400 X-Loop: help-debbugs@gnu.org Subject: bug#51555: webkitgtk broken with commit 8797a07a Resent-From: zachary rothenberg Original-Sender: "Debbugs-submit" Resent-CC: bug-guix@gnu.org Resent-Date: Mon, 01 Nov 2021 17:45: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: report 51555 X-GNU-PR-Package: guix X-GNU-PR-Keywords: To: 51555@debbugs.gnu.org X-Debbugs-Original-To: bug-guix@gnu.org Received: via spool by submit@debbugs.gnu.org id=B.16357886794512 (code B ref -1); Mon, 01 Nov 2021 17:45:02 +0000 Received: (at submit) by debbugs.gnu.org; 1 Nov 2021 17:44:39 +0000 Received: from localhost ([127.0.0.1]:36036 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1mhbML-0001Af-A1 for submit@debbugs.gnu.org; Mon, 01 Nov 2021 13:44:39 -0400 Received: from lists.gnu.org ([209.51.188.17]:52356)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1mhazF-0000Xe-Ps for submit@debbugs.gnu.org; Mon, 01 Nov 2021 13:20:49 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]:56726)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1mhazF-00064n-IB for bug-guix@gnu.org; Mon, 01 Nov 2021 13:20:45 -0400 Received: from mail-ot1-x335.google.com ([2607:f8b0:4864:20::335]:37600)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1mhazD-0007mF-Th for bug-guix@gnu.org; Mon, 01 Nov 2021 13:20:45 -0400 Received: by mail-ot1-x335.google.com with SMTP id v40-20020a056830092800b0055591caa9c6so18025199ott.4 for ; Mon, 01 Nov 2021 10:20:42 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=mime-version:from:date:message-id:subject:to; bh=Di9ZadGiSmuvoJAuFAyEyf1Fiin9AS7rW6aZiTSlxNg=; b=pDM+qgW9tJowboxVainYQovjt/NAqV7RQVRm0d/a4vEBySDKyNbJcKKHbhdgxTpSUI OiAT2JdODBqXytewHE2C3THK9N9E8oMa2PjL+tkp/86W4enCPZdpiCgiEfrp9BERp4cY /CZMGDVE4OFlzfgkXnURaXkktmgLYjSh4BUxTZOSkvWeTfcoZ9j855JgeWAZ8WTzDKFv xrpY3sQtV1DYp5Bl9OOMtWrVPM1OH2MUHjTlPN7MtnXb7lo+n0aG6JlzKyM4Wek5JqLy +mmHD16BsGyAHB+BD/KQwIt+PKWiv5dwpq+QttJy3n6xKeDRpjUULdwZpohS57zQf/h7 TIlw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:mime-version:from:date:message-id:subject:to; bh=Di9ZadGiSmuvoJAuFAyEyf1Fiin9AS7rW6aZiTSlxNg=; b=iFObpVDB0X5VAHN9vfTsonY75N0keIz3JGC4fMYzFNkwQgnBEOnHprO2Tvj7j9Wv6y BPhMz6AmIBh1KwYmgxzm+UCtie6NGsaYkGroCunRMevI6Rfu3hkkb2Vqwsr+dqKWayke QzepNyU6R5bo86b2uZP7CTVdozrCMIqOZTSbnGdMOnH+z/HmZYUV4Mq7VwqvMb1Nwgye iEr8HvNmiP8kTIrogs6AYO4tepmqm/ADlb6uHwC8UO4utCTzeALro/MawkRy764fBZUB 0qX913yfpUfrbyLy4/ax6d38kuuKKnqygNLCqRln1fUepu6B7yKC7LzohYOT0GPLW9Lm HGAA== X-Gm-Message-State: AOAM532KsP61e1UJlZAApwXNmqFxXDR2GkZrcfk0OwhYuE3lo0BBpRY7 m/5LiZ64aFrX3r1npk0KN/xj2IUkUWN2g3pTEPqrQZHP4qqeXw== X-Google-Smtp-Source: ABdhPJyeFVi2Fi8D3fZindd4juv+aoUKNeg/4MP0qN7k1BSlf10X9TCzJlbWIzapGG99y7WTQKHJED1dOnk39yOrbK8= X-Received: by 2002:a9d:75d1:: with SMTP id c17mr17880214otl.304.1635787241836; Mon, 01 Nov 2021 10:20:41 -0700 (PDT) MIME-Version: 1.0 From: zachary rothenberg Date: Mon, 1 Nov 2021 13:20:30 -0400 Message-ID: Content-Type: multipart/alternative; boundary="0000000000007a561305cfbd6554" Received-SPF: pass client-ip=2607:f8b0:4864:20::335; envelope-from=zrothenberg1@gmail.com; helo=mail-ot1-x335.google.com X-Spam_score_int: -17 X-Spam_score: -1.8 X-Spam_bar: - X-Spam_report: (-1.8 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_ENVFROM_END_DIGIT=0.25, FREEMAIL_FROM=0.001, HTML_MESSAGE=0.001, RCVD_IN_DNSWL_NONE=-0.0001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-Mailman-Approved-At: Mon, 01 Nov 2021 13:44:36 -0400 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-Mailman-Approved-At: Tue, 02 Nov 2021 17:34:09 -0400 X-BeenThere: bug-guix@gnu.org List-Id: Bug reports for GNU Guix List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-guix-bounces+larch=yhetil.org@gnu.org Sender: "bug-Guix" X-Migadu-Flow: FLOW_IN 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1635888868; h=from:from:sender: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:mime-version:mime-version: content-type:content-type:resent-cc:resent-from:resent-sender: resent-message-id:list-id:list-help:list-unsubscribe:list-subscribe: list-post:dkim-signature; bh=Di9ZadGiSmuvoJAuFAyEyf1Fiin9AS7rW6aZiTSlxNg=; b=PJzKu6f33+E55d4AIo/+v/QOqz+xoMuNOfZbEHXswwE/bmqI3hmXjAhyup28ceUh5L8Ewx mkvCTSn1OcFaqxwpucJA3przEy4cIeZSdLkzsKYT5UB14rfoc7ntsJ14wHuhM5ooaFuyYP obnrKinnrsfRKGwZbIArU9S3E/afdXwRTcTZihVkwd7TIzBAwcsz3F7r623YMdIlcytCGw qm8HOaWeH9HPFEW9VxWuTUA8mb9BXnofTbPikNsPZTJw0TPrKNF1Jfwy5TFGONYyRtELnn 1uxLPTwwmrJ/p/1lHU1vu+anoGkmumM/XcfvFJx7LEwPu8DaMUebFzoTY4Hs3g== ARC-Seal: i=1; s=key1; d=yhetil.org; t=1635888868; a=rsa-sha256; cv=none; b=or/ZVnJuHACLsR7y2MFIKjGSGtZ15SVruXYqQLTg9f0RcztyxIivlA/M98SkXkRmQuiAqj XGk7J91uZewRlfvoAOBg95IBXRZPp22vWFR3rv6M0Tc2aM4jv2K2pdP+89sO2f9Gm7ccWM fKw/KJdgsTQb/vPuQC/z5TIRhkrnqX9HkLRezqxHiasxxMEeun0Y9Filefj9NTAPjlFUI+ ECKXI8O6Bkq44eE+DpQcEa0whi4mUBHUzVyRgm/6vRr6nGA0GZTQUlqwwbbIcIcePaEHFu 0Ubd8Tytw7T0gE6mMT482vbXnzqhUfW41fDq4IzKmAq9pZjy3K8Fcm8pTqs0uQ==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=gmail.com header.s=20210112 header.b=pDM+qgW9; spf=pass (aspmx1.migadu.com: domain of bug-guix-bounces@gnu.org designates 209.51.188.17 as permitted sender) smtp.mailfrom=bug-guix-bounces@gnu.org X-Migadu-Spam-Score: -0.32 Authentication-Results: a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=gmail.com header.s=20210112 header.b=pDM+qgW9; dmarc=fail reason="SPF not aligned (relaxed)" header.from=gmail.com (policy=none); spf=pass (aspmx1.migadu.com: domain of bug-guix-bounces@gnu.org designates 209.51.188.17 as permitted sender) smtp.mailfrom=bug-guix-bounces@gnu.org X-Migadu-Queue-Id: B1040F93E X-Spam-Score: -0.32 X-Migadu-Scanner: scn0.migadu.com X-TUID: S5TUA9p302NI --0000000000007a561305cfbd6554 Content-Type: text/plain; charset="UTF-8" It looks like webkitgtk won't build for me anymore after the version got bumped to 2.34.1. The error happens during configuration, with relevant logging =============================== -- Could NOT find LibSoup: Found unsuitable version "", but required is at least "2.99.9" (found LIBSOUP_INCLUDE_DIRS-NOTFOUND) CMake Error at Source/cmake/OptionsGTK.cmake:212 (message): libsoup 3 is required. Enable USE_SOUP2 to use libsoup 2 (disables HTTP/2) Call Stack (most recent call first): Source/cmake/WebKitCommon.cmake:220 (include) CMakeLists.txt:20 (include) =============================== If instead I time-machine to the previous commit ============== guix time-machine --commit=80c0505f166101bbe6d55b8f2314d1a18227b3ee -- install webkitgtk ============== it all builds fine. I think the issue is that with version 2.33 webkitgtk started building with libsoup3 by default. Since the last version in guix was 2.32.1 this would explain why this bump started causing issues. The package the libsoup guix pulls in (version 2) no longer satisfies the requirement and we can't build. Potential fixes are setting USE_SOUP2 or building with libsoup3 instead. --0000000000007a561305cfbd6554 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
It looks like webkitgtk won't build for me anymor= e after the version got bumped to 2.34.1.

The error hap= pens during configuration, with relevant logging
=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=
-- Could NOT find LibSoup: Found unsuitable version ""= , but required is at least "2.99.9" (found LIBSOUP_INCLUDE_DIRS-N= OTFOUND)
CMake Error at Source/cmake/OptionsGTK.cmake:212 (message):
= =C2=A0 libsoup 3 is required.=C2=A0 Enable USE_SOUP2 to use libsoup 2 (disa= bles HTTP/2)
Call Stack (most recent call first):
=C2=A0 Source/cmake= /WebKitCommon.cmake:220 (include)
=C2=A0 CMakeLists.txt:20 (include)
=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D

If instead I time-m= achine to the previous commit
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D
guix time-machine --commit=3D80c0505f166101bbe6d55b8f23= 14d1a18227b3ee -- install webkitgtk
=3D=3D=3D=3D=3D=3D=3D=3D=3D= =3D=3D=3D=3D=3D
it all builds fine.

<= div>I think the issue is that with version 2.33 webkitgtk started building = with libsoup3 by default. Since the last version in guix was 2.32.1 this wo= uld explain why this bump started causing issues. The package the libsoup g= uix pulls in (version 2) no longer satisfies the requirement and we can'= ;t build. Potential fixes are setting USE_SOUP2 or building with libsoup3 i= nstead.
--0000000000007a561305cfbd6554--